Mohammadamin Jafari is a scholar working on Civil and Structural Engineering, Mechanics of Materials and Environmental Chemistry. According to data from OpenAlex, Mohammadamin Jafari has authored 34 papers receiving a total of 570 ind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Civil and Structural Engineering, 16 papers in Mechanics of Materials and 8 papers in Environmental Chemistry. Recurrent topics in Mohammadamin Jafari's work include Rock Mechanics and Modeling (16 papers), Tailings Management and Properties (15 papers) and Grouting, Rheology, and Soil Mechanics (9 papers). Mohammadamin Jafari is often cited by papers focused on Rock Mechanics and Modeling (16 papers), Tailings Management and Properties (15 papers) and Grouting, Rheology, and Soil Mechanics (9 papers). Mohammadamin Jafari collaborates with scholars based in Canada, United Kingdom and Iran. Mohammadamin Jafari's co-authors include Murray Grabinsky, M. D. Bolton, Siu‐Kui Au, Kenichi Soga, M. Soltani, D. Nedra Karunaratne, P. Chen, Sheva Naahidi, K Soga and Hirokazu Akagi and has published in prestigious journals such as SHILAP Revista de lepidopterología, Géotechnique and International Journal of Rock Mechanics and Mining Sciences.
